Description
actually coffee-script.js is provided in its compressed form in share/server. While the compression may be needed this is the only file provided like this. Also I think it's better to provide all sources from which CouchDB depends (and it may be an Apache concern too) so we don't rely on any third party to get full sources.
What I propose is to make it available uncompressed, and at build compress it. While we are here we could probably do that for other too. Other solution may be to provide both format (compressed and uncompressed) in the archive and sources. Thoughts?
